THE ROLE
The Structured FI Funding team originates, structures and manages cash positions supporting SME loan, asset finance and other debt receivable portfolios. You will set the strategy for this product line within the broader Structured FI Solutions team and design new products, or enhance existing ones, to ensure continued effectiveness of interventions in SME lending markets. You will lead the successful execution of these transactions within the agreed business plan which will include taking positions across all positions in the capital stack – either directly or indirectly.
As the recognised expert for your products, you will act as a key point of reference for both internal and external stakeholders, while developing junior colleagues to build capability and continuity across the team. You will have lead responsibility for transaction execution within your product line, in line with the business plan. You will oversee post-completion transition, working closely with Transaction Management and the Middle Office to ensure effective ongoing management. You will ensure continued compliance across your transactions, including risk management, Subsidy Control and, where relevant, procurement requirements. You will also mentor and develop junior team members, supporting the delivery of structured guarantees and other wholesale transactions.
You will bring proven experience of independently executing cash securitisations; asset-backed or specialty finance; and/or similar structured capital positions. You will demonstrate a thorough understanding of relevant structures, techniques and markets, alongside excellent knowledge of the regulatory framework applicable to your products.
